Protest Against The Budget Cuts For 2026 Called By All Unions
A protester holds a cardboard sign reading 'Tax fraud = EUR100bn, shame much change of call'. All trade unions unite, and dozens of thousands of people take to the streets in Toulouse, France, on September 18, 2025, against Macron's economic policies after a day called 'Bloquons tout' (Block everything) on September 10. This movement launches at the beginning of the summer on social networks against Macron's policies: downsizing the welfare state to cut taxes for businesses, increasing the Defense budget and Interior Ministry, and his choice of conservative Sebastien Lecornu as the new Prime Minister. His pro-business stance angers French people who blockade everywhere in France on September 10. Riot police receive orders to show no tolerance towards blockades and use volleys of tear gas canisters. After blockading, people come to protest and scuffle with riot police.
